Nature’s Masterclass in Geometry

Fluorite is a mineral that perfectly blends science and art. While many people know it for its range of colors, the true magic of fluorite lies in its natural geometry. Fluorite commonly forms in cubic crystals, and sometimes even more complex shapes like octahedrons — making it one of the most strikingly geometric minerals found in nature.

These naturally sharp, symmetrical formations look almost man-made, but they’re entirely the work of Earth’s internal chemistry, pressure, and time. If you’re drawn to symmetry, clean lines, and the elegant math of nature, fluorite is a must-have.
